"Wine & Roses"

She's seen a lot since 40
Says she's past her prime
But our boy ain't worried
He just ain't that kind
Thinks she's plenty good lookin'
And he's no spring chicken himself

He just walks up to her
Cool as you please
Says "I sure hope you save
The next dance for me"
And she laughs and looks him over
Shrugs and says "I might as well."

Then he takes her hand and leads her out to the floor
She says "To tell the truth I don't dance much anymore"

"Cause I've had enough
Of wine & roses
They just prick my fingers
And give me headache's in the mornin'
I don't ask much
A calm heart and a strong hand
Save the rest for the faerie tales
And just love me like a real man."

A few hours later
In a hotel room
They're doin' what two
Lonely people do
When they find each other
Strangers becomin' lovers
In the dark

And maybe he's nervous
Cause it's been a long time
But she ain't hard to please
And he's doin' just fine
And when they are finished
She just lays there in the stillness
Of his arms

Then as she's leavin' he asks "can I see you again?"
And she just smiles and says "Well that depends...


Cause I've had enough
Of wine & roses
They just prick my fingers
And give me headache's in the mornin'
I don't ask much
A calm heart and a strong hand
Save the rest for the faerie tales
And just love me like a real man."

And it's been fifteen years now
Since he danced with her that night
And they've never gotten married
And they've never had a fight
And he doesn't say "I love you"
Cause that ain't how he was raised
But she don't need to hear it
Cause she means it when she says


"I've had enough
Of wine & roses
They just prick my fingers
And give me headache's in the mornin'
I don't ask much
A calm heart and a strong hand
Save the rest for the faerie tales
And just love me like a real man."
